Girl Crazy: Musical Information & Synopsis


Synopsis

Girl Crazy follows the story of Danny Churchill, who has been sent out west to take care of his family’s ranch and reform his carefree ways. Upon arriving, he meets Molly Gray, the local postmistress, who ends up capturing his heart. Girl Crazy takes the audience on a romp through love and laughter while celebrating small town life and the beauty of romance.

Musical Information

Musical Type: Jazz Age (1930)

Cast Size: 20+

Genre: Comedy / Romance / Western

Setting: 1930s / Mexico, USA (Arizona)


Creative Team

Music: George Gershwin

Lyrics: Ira Gershwin

Book: Guy Bolton, John McGowan
